Beef-Marketing Group Goes Big on Digital, Taps R/GA


R/GA’s Chicago office has been named the lead agency for Beef Checkoff, the program that beef farmers and ranchers contribute dollars to in order to fund marketing for the beef industry.

Publicis Groupe’s Leo Burnett had the business since 1992, and was responsible for the well-known “Beef. It’s What’s for Dinner” tagline, which came out the same year Burnett won the business and remains the tagline to this day. Leo Burnett stopped working with the group in September, and did not participate in the review.

Interpublic’s R/GA will be responsible for all creative and media planning and buying, and will be responsible for reaching older Millennial consumers through an increased focus on digital. The “Beef. It’s what’s for dinner” website already has content on it, including a number of recipes, as well as nutrient information.
